I'm a beginner to the whole MTT scene, so I started off low stakes last night at Paradise.

Unfortunately, I'm not to fluent with the Paradise interface, since I usually play limit on Party, and didn't realize that I entered a NL tournament, when I wanted to play a Limit tournament.

So there I was, accidentally entered into the $5 NL tournament, with 10 minutes to game time, and I realized what had happened, so I tried to unregister.

About 5 times I clicked the unregister button, was given the "You will be unregistered and the money will be returned to your account" message, but none of those times did it work.

Is there some way to unregister at Paradise that involves a secret handshake? Is it just not possible within X minutes of gametime? Have other people had this problem? Should I go ask for my piddling sum back?

I know what caused this problem, because I have experienced exactly the same thing.

When you click UNREGISTER in a tournament window at Paradise, you are asked to confirm this by answering a question ("Are you sure you want to unregister etc etc?"). The problem is that Paradise has put the YES button to the RIGHT. Normally, in Windows, when you are asked to confirm something, you click on the LEFT button in the popup window. So spontaneously, an experienced Windows user will click the wrong button. I did, and I suspect you did too.

But yes, you can unregister from tournaments at Paradise (until 1 minute before the seating begins or something like that). You just have to click the RIGHT button.
